I just tested two of my (handmade) kepub.epub files. One remembers the position correctly, the other does not. One difference is that the book that remembers correctly has no margin values defined in the stylesheet, whereas the other has. The position of the margin slider in the font settings menu does not seem to have any effect on this. I did not check other books, so it might just be a coincidence. Try removing margin definitions. If it helps please tell us.
Yes, that is the temporary fix for the current firmware bug: set margins to 0 or more easily slide the slider in the book settings when reading all the way down to the left. Then the books will remember the page you're on.
